ALBAWABA- Israeli media reports that Hezbollah launched a drone attack on the "Atlit" naval base, home to Israel's elite Shayetet 13 unit, with no immediate details on the damage.
Israeli media reports that three drones from Lebanon targeted the naval base in Atlit, south of Haifa, marking the deepest penetration into Israeli territory since the start of the war.
According to the Hebrew news, further information has been withheld by media outlets due to military censorship.
Meanwhile, Israeli Army Radio reported that approximately 400 rockets have been fired from Lebanon toward Israel since the morning, marking a significant escalation.
Hebrew news outlets described the situation in Safed, comparing it to the heavily attacked Kiryat Shmona, as relentless Hezbollah rocket strikes led to the displacement of settlers from the city.
Commenting on the escalating conflict, the Israeli Defense Minister stated, "Hezbollah today is not the Hezbollah of a week ago," referencing the heavy toll of the ongoing cyber-attacks, assassinations of elite commanders, and airstrikes on Lebanon.
Since the intensification of Israeli offensives, over 600 people have been killed, including dozens of women and children, and thousands have been seriously injured—making this the deadliest escalation since the 2006 war.
